SecAppDev 2025 Faculty
Tom Van Cutsem
Associate Professor, KU Leuven
Tom Van Cutsem is a professor at DistriNet KU Leuven where he performs research on finding better ways to program blockchain computers. Prior to joining KU Leuven he led research on software systems at Nokia Bell Labs, Nokia’s industry research division. He is a former member of TC39, the JavaScript language standardisation committee, and actively contributed to past ECMAScript standards. As a visiting faculty at Google he worked with the Google Caja team on a capability-secure subset of JavaScript, combining ideas from programming language and security research to create a safer Web.
Designing "least-authority" JavaScript apps
Deep-dive lecture by Tom Van Cutsem in room West Wing
Tuesday June 3rd, 11:00 - 12:30
Learn the problems and solutions of combining "trusted" and "untrusted" JavaScript. We introduce secure dialects of JavaScript and practical tools that are available to help contain third-party dependencies.
Key takeaway: Learn how to get "trusted" and "untrusted" JavaScript to safely co-exist in your app.